Asadulla eyes more trophies with Maziya

Maziya captain Asadulla Abdullah is optimistic that Maziya can add more trophies to their cabinet this season. Dhivehi Primer League Champions Maziya will kick off the new football season this Thursday against FA Cup Champions Club Valencia for this year’s Charity Shield.

Maziya has won the Charity Shield last two seasons and Asadulla eyes to win it a third time in a row. 

 Speaking exclusively to Maldivesoccer.com, he said that he has been eagerly waiting for the season to kickoff. 

“I am waiting for new season to kick off. We want to win the Charity shield for the start and win all trophies of the season. That’s our target”. 

Maziya has been strengthened for the new season with four foreign players and a foreign coach for the first time in the history of the club. 

“We can already see the difference of a foreign coach from the pre-season training alone”. Assadulla praised his new boss, Marjan Sekulovski of Mecedonia. 

He is a well reputed name in the AFC Cup as he has earlier guided two teams of Myanmar, Ayeyawady United and Yangon United. 

“I am confident that our side is capable of winning all trophies with this coach who has already shown a difference in the trainings”. 

“Apart from that, our foreign players are very strong. We now have a good combination of foreigners and locals”. 

“This is the strongest ever squad of Maziya”

As Maldivian league champions Maziya is already in the group stage of this year’s AFC Cup.
